Understanding Galvanised Expanded Mesh Applications and Benefits
Galvanised expanded mesh is a versatile and durable material widely used in various industries due to its unique properties and applications. Made from sheets of steel that have been slit and stretched to create an open mesh structure, galvanised expanded mesh combines strength, flexibility, and lightweight characteristics. The galvanisation process, which involves coating the steel with zinc, enhances its corrosion resistance, making it suitable for both indoor and outdoor use.
What is Galvanised Expanded Mesh?
At its core, galvanised expanded mesh is a form of metal mesh created by taking a flat sheet of metal and cutting it in such a way that it can be expanded into a lattice-like pattern. This method not only retains the integrity of the material but also increases the surface area without adding significant weight. The galvanisation process provides an additional layer of protection, preventing rust and degradation over time, which is particularly important in environments exposed to moisture and varying weather conditions.
Advantages of Galvanised Expanded Mesh
1. Corrosion Resistance One of the primary benefits of galvanised expanded mesh is its resistance to corrosion. The zinc coating serves as a barrier against moisture, reducing the risk of rust and extending the lifespan of the material.
2. Versatility This type of mesh is incredibly versatile and can be found in numerous applications, from fencing and security screens to architectural design elements and industrial uses. Its adaptable nature allows for a wide range of uses across different sectors.
3. Strength and Durability Despite being lightweight, expanded mesh maintains high structural integrity. It can withstand significant force and weight, making it suitable for various heavy-duty applications.
4. Aesthetic Appeal Beyond its functional benefits, galvanised expanded mesh also offers aesthetic versatility. The open design can add a modern touch to architectural projects, while its metallic finish can complement a range of design styles.
5. Ease of Installation Galvanised expanded mesh is relatively easy to handle and install. It can be cut and shaped to fit specific needs, which makes it an excellent choice for custom applications.
Applications of Galvanised Expanded Mesh
Galvanised expanded mesh finds extensive use in several fields
- Construction Industry It is commonly used as a reinforcing material for concrete, providing stability and strength in buildings and structures. The mesh can also be utilized in scaffolding systems and as protective barriers.
- Fencing and Security The durability and resistance to rust make galvanised expanded mesh an ideal choice for fencing applications, particularly in agricultural settings or to secure industrial sites. Its see-through design does not obstruct visibility while maintaining safety.
- Architectural Features Designers often use this mesh for decorative facades, balustrades, and screens. The combination of transparency and structural capability allows for innovative design solutions.
- Industrial Uses In manufacturing and processing plants, expanded mesh is used for walkways, grates, and platforms where slip resistance and strength are crucial. The open design allows for drainage and airflow, making it suitable for flooring applications.
- Landscaping Galvanised expanded mesh is also employed in landscaping projects. It can be used for trellises, fencing, and even erosion control, adding both functionality and beauty to outdoor spaces.
